LateralScience Wells Outperform Offset Wells in the Wolfcamp Shale
CASE STUDY Completion Efficiency and Productivity When proving the effectiveness of the LateralScience method, one of the strengths of the validation process is that the input drilling data (including weight on bit, RPM, standpipe pressure, torque and rate of penetration) is available on every well, even those that were drilled years ago. This enables NexTier to evaluate historical wells to understand the relationship between actual well productivity and the lateral heterogeneity results from the LateralScience method. To make this approach credible, we choose sets of wells where conditions correlate closely. The geology, the drilling program and the completion procedures must be very similar on the subject wells, and they should be as close together as possible geographically.
